Some of the small towns on intermediate routes will probably never get a Supercharger or a ChaDeMo, but it is fairly reasonable to sometimes get a local business to agree to install a high amp level 2 station. One case was to fill the route from Boise Idaho to Bend Oregon. The most direct route goes through Burns Oregon. It’s a tiny town, and some Tesla drivers talked with the chamber of commerce, and they installed an 80A charging station on the back of the chamber of commerce building. Another case that’s being worked on is the route from Winnemucca Nevada to Boise, which people use to go to and from the SF Bay area. The middle point is a town called Jordan Valley Oregon. There is a steakhouse, ice cream shop, and coffee shop in the town, and people have been talking with some of them to see who is interested in getting a charging station installed, rather than having to use the RV park there. I don’t see any of those places willing to spend tens of thousands of dollars for a CHAdeMO station.
